About

Miao Li is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Cancer Research. According to data from OpenAlex, Miao Li has authored 85 papers receiving a total of 1.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 36 papers in Molecular Biology, 27 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 25 papers in Cancer Research. Recurrent topics in Miao Li’s work include Cancer-related molecular mechanisms research (12 papers), MicroRNA in disease regulation (8 papers) and RNA modifications and cancer (7 papers). Miao Li is often cited by papers focused on Cancer-related molecular mechanisms research (12 papers), MicroRNA in disease regulation (8 papers) and RNA modifications and cancer (7 papers). Miao Li coll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and South Korea. Miao Li's co-authors include Yiguang Jin, Xue‐Qi Liu, Zhaoxia Dong, Xing‐Ding Zhang and Jianquan Hou and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, The Science of The Total Environment and Oncogene.
